Tapping Maple Trees: Step-by-Step Guide

Now that you have your taps and bags ready, it’s time to tap your maple trees and start collecting sap. Follow this step-by-step guide to ensure a successful tapping process:

1. Selecting the Right Trees

Choose mature maple trees that are at least 12 inches in diameter for optimal sap yield. Sugar maple, red maple, and black maple trees are the most commonly tapped species. Look for healthy trees with a straight trunk and no signs of disease or damage.

2. Determining the Tapping Spot

Identify a suitable spot on the tree for tapping. The ideal location is about 3-4 feet from the ground and on the south-facing side of the tree. Look for a clear area without branches or scars that could affect sap flow.

3. Preparing the Tapping Tools

Ensure your tapping tools, such as drills and taps, are clean and sanitized to prevent contamination. Use a drill bit with a diameter slightly smaller than the tap to create a hole. The depth of the hole should be about 2-2.5 inches, reaching the sapwood layer of the tree.

4. Inserting the Tap

Gently insert the tap into the drilled hole, making sure it fits snugly. Use a hammer or mallet to tap it in if needed, but avoid hitting it too forcefully to prevent damage to the tree. Ensure the tap is securely in place and angled slightly downward to facilitate sap flow.

5. Attaching the Collection Bag

If using traditional buckets, attach them to the tap’s spout securely. Ensure the bucket’s handle is well-positioned for easy transportation. For plastic bags or specialized sap bags, connect them to the tap using the provided hangers or tubing connectors.

6. Monitoring and Maintenance

Regularly check the taps and bags to ensure proper sap flow. Clear any debris or obstructions that may hinder collection. Maintain a consistent collection schedule, emptying the bags or buckets as needed to prevent overflow. Monitor weather conditions, as temperature fluctuations can affect sap flow.

By following these steps, you can tap your maple trees effectively and maximize your sap yield. Remember to respect the trees and minimize any harm during the process.

Collecting Sap: Best Practices

Collecting sap from your tapped maple trees requires careful attention to ensure optimal results. Follow these best practices to maximize your sap yield and maintain its quality:

1. Timing

Start collecting sap when daytime temperatures consistently reach above freezing while nighttime temperatures drop below freezing. This fluctuation creates the ideal conditions for sap flow. Sap collection typically occurs during late winter or early spring.

2. Volume Measurement

Measure the sap volume collected from each tree to monitor its productivity. Use calibrated containers or specialized sap bags with measuring indicators for accurate measurement. Keep a record of the volume collected from each tree to track their individual performance.

3. Storage Techniques

Immediately transfer the collected sap to a clean, food-grade container to prevent spoilage. If you cannot process the sap immediately, store it in a cool environment, preferably refrigerated, to maintain its freshness. Avoid storing sap for more than a few days, as it may ferment or develop off-flavors.

4. Preventing Contamination

Ensure your collection containers, taps, and bags are clean and sanitized before use. Regularly inspect them for any signs of contamination, such as mold or bacterial growth. Replace damaged or compromised bags or containers to maintain the quality of your sap.

By adhering to these best practices, you can collect high-quality sap that is ready for processing into delicious maple syrup.

Processing Sap into Maple Syrup

Once you have collected the sap, the next step is to transform it into delicious maple syrup. Follow these steps to ensure a successful processing and boiling process:

1. Filtering the Sap

Prior to boiling, filter the collected sap to remove any debris, such as twigs or insects. Use a fine mesh filter or cheesecloth to achieve clear sap. Filtering helps prevent impurities from affecting the quality and taste of the final maple syrup.

2. Boiling Sap

Transfer the filtered sap to a large, clean pot or evaporator pan for boiling. The sap needs to be boiled to remove excess water and concentrate the sugars. Maintain a steady boil over low to medium heat, ensuring it doesn’t boil over or scorch. As the sap reduces, continue adding fresh sap to the pot.

3. Testing Syrup Consistency

Regularly test the syrup’s consistency using a hydrometer or a candy thermometer. Maple syrup is typically ready when it reaches a temperature of 219°F (104°C) or 66.9°Brix on the hydrometer. The syrup should have a smooth texture and flow easily without being too watery or too thick.

4. Finishing and Filtering

Once the syrup reaches the desired consistency, remove it from the heat and allow it to cool slightly. Skim off any foam or impurities that rise to the surface. For a more refined syrup, pass it through a fine mesh filter or multiple layers of cheesecloth to remove any remaining particles.

5. Flavor Enhancement (Optional)

If desired, you can enhance the flavor of your maple syrup by adding additional ingredients such as vanilla extract, cinnamon, or other spices. Experiment with different combinations to create unique flavor profiles that suit your taste preferences.

By following these steps, you can successfully process the collected sap into delicious maple syrup. The amount of time required for boiling and achieving the desired consistency may vary depending on factors such as the volume of sap, the heat source used, and personal preference. It’s important to monitor the boiling process closely to prevent scorching or overcooking the syrup.

Maple Syrup Storage and Packaging

Proper storage and packaging are crucial to maintain the quality and freshness of your homemade maple syrup. Consider the following tips for storing and packaging your syrup:

1. Storage Containers

Choose storage containers that are food-grade and have airtight seals to prevent air exposure and maintain the syrup’s flavor. Glass bottles, plastic jugs, or metal cans with a food-safe lining are common choices. Ensure that the containers are clean and dry before pouring the syrup into them.

2. Sterilization

Before filling the containers with syrup, sterilize them by washing them thoroughly with hot, soapy water. Rinse them well to remove any soap residue, and then sanitize them by immersing them in boiling water for a few minutes. Allow the containers to air dry completely before use.

3. Hot Packing

For longer shelf life, consider hot packing your maple syrup. Heat the syrup to at least 180°F (82°C) and pour it into the sterilized containers while the syrup is still hot. This process helps create a vacuum seal when the syrup cools, preventing spoilage and maintaining quality.

4. Labeling

Label your containers with the date of production and the grade or flavor profile of the syrup. This information is useful for tracking freshness and informing consumers about the characteristics of the syrup. Additionally, consider adding your own personal touch by designing custom labels or tags for a professional and appealing presentation.

5. Storage Conditions

Store your maple syrup in a cool, dark place such as a pantry or cellar. Avoid exposing it to direct sunlight or temperature fluctuations, as this can affect its quality. Refrigerating maple syrup is not necessary if it has been properly processed and stored in airtight containers.

6. Freezing

If you have a large quantity of maple syrup that you won’t be able to consume within a few months, consider freezing it. Pour the syrup into freezer-safe containers, leaving some headspace for expansion. Thaw the syrup in the refrigerator when you’re ready to use it, and it will maintain its quality for up to a year in the freezer.

Proper storage and packaging will help preserve the flavor and quality of your homemade maple syrup, allowing you to enjoy its natural sweetness for an extended period.

Troubleshooting Common Maple Syrup Tapping Issues

While tapping maple trees can be a rewarding experience, you may encounter some challenges along the way. Here are some common issues that may arise during the maple syrup tapping process and how to troubleshoot them:

1. Bacterial Contamination

Bacterial contamination can occur in the sap collection process, leading to off-flavors or spoilage. To prevent this, ensure that all equipment, including taps and bags, is thoroughly cleaned and sanitized before use. Regularly inspect the sap for any signs of cloudiness or unusual odor, and discard any sap that appears contaminated.

2. Low Sap Yield

If you’re experiencing a low sap yield, several factors may be at play. Ensure that the trees you have tapped are healthy and mature enough to produce sap. Double-check the tapping technique to ensure the tap is inserted correctly and at the right depth. Additionally, monitor weather conditions as temperature fluctuations can affect sap flow.

3. Off-Flavors in Syrup

If your maple syrup has off-flavors or an unpleasant taste, it could be due to various reasons. Bacterial contamination, over-boiling of the sap, or using sap collected late in the season when it may have higher levels of undesirable compounds can contribute to off-flavors. Practice good hygiene, monitor the boiling process closely, and collect sap during the optimal time to minimize the risk of off-flavored syrup.

4. Mold Growth

Mold growth can occur on containers or equipment that have not been properly cleaned and sanitized. To prevent mold, ensure that all containers, taps, and bags are thoroughly cleaned and dried before use. Store the equipment in a clean and dry environment when not in use. Regularly inspect your equipment and discard any items that show signs of mold contamination.

5. Inconsistent Sap Flow

If you’re experiencing inconsistent sap flow from your tapped trees, it could be due to various factors. Check for any obstructions in the tubing system or traditional buckets, such as clogs or leaks. Inspect the taps to ensure they are securely in place and not damaged. Additionally, monitor the trees for signs of disease, as this can affect sap flow.

By troubleshooting these common issues and making adjustments as needed, you can overcome challenges and continue enjoying a successful maple syrup tapping experience.
